Job Summary:

We are seeking a skilled National Water Treatment Engineer to design, deliver, and support temporary and semi-permanent water treatment systems across Australia. Working closely with sales, engineering, and operations teams, you will contribute to project scoping, system design, costing, and on-site optimisation. This role blends technical expertise with commercial insight to ensure successful project outcomes nationwide.

Key Responsibilities:

Design & Engineering

  • Lead the design, sizing, and commissioning of temporary, semi-permanent, and mobile water treatment systems, particularly for construction, mining, oil & gas, and emergency response sectors.
  • Interpret and apply P&IDs, process flow diagrams, and hydraulic calculations to ensure systems are fit-for-purpose and compliant with project requirements.
  • Oversee engineering activities including design validation, performance reviews, and optimisation of treatment systems.
  • Apply strong knowledge of local water quality standards (e.g., ADWG, EPA) and ensure regulatory compliance throughout project lifecycle.

Operations & Troubleshooting

  • Support operations and water treatment teams with system troubleshooting, performance testing, fault-finding, and ongoing optimisation across varied site conditions.
  • Maintain hands-on involvement with pumps, tanks, membranes, valves, dosing systems, sensors, and field instrumentation.
  • Utilise SCADA/PLC systems, remote monitoring, and water chemistry testing to support system performance and integrity.
  • Operate confidently in remote, industrial, and construction environments, meeting tight deadlines and adapting to challenging conditions.

Safety & Risk Management

  • Implement HAZOPs, SWMS, and safety plans relevant to temporary and mobile water treatment systems.
  • Apply risk management principles in both design and operational contexts to safeguard compliance and site safety.

Commercial & Client Support

  • Collaborate with Sales, Estimating, and Engineering teams to scope, cost, and deliver commercially viable water treatment solutions.
  • Provide technical support and advice to clients, tailoring solutions to meet equipment capabilities and commercial constraints.
  • Understand rental/hire operations including equipment setup, commissioning, demobilisation, rental pricing, SLAs, and service contracts within the hire sector.

Communication & Collaboration

  • Liaise effectively with clients to explain technical concepts and resolve site-based queries promptly.
  • Work cross-functionally with sales, operations, and field service teams to align engineering outcomes with business goals and customer expectations.
  • Facilitate stakeholder engagement and contribute to team collaboration, including informal people management.

Problem Solving & Project Management

  • Deliver innovative, cost-effective treatment solutions through str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Manage technical priorities while balancing project performance, risk, and value outcomes to ensure successful delivery.
